Correspondence and papers of the Asia Desk relating to Oxfam's programme in Bangladesh and Bhutan, Nov 1979-Aug 1998

Comprises:

  1. 'Rohingya Refugee Return': correspondence and papers relating to Oxfam's programme of assistance to Rohingya refugees from Myanmar in Bangladesh, and to plans for their repatriation, Dec 1993-Aug 1998
  2. 'Chittagong Hill Tracts': correspondence and papers relating to the killings of Jumma tribal people in the Chittagong Hill Tracts, Bangladesh, May 1992-Jul 1994
  3. 'General correspondence, Bhutan': correspondence and papers relating to Oxfam's programme in Bhutan, including a letter about his visit there by Tony Vaux, 12 Jun 1984, and photographs, Nov 1979-Apr 1992
  4. 'Bhutan Oxfam Reports', Feb 1981-Jun 1984
  5. 'Bhutan government': correspondence and papers regarding Oxfam's relations with the Government of Bhutan, Dec 1981-Mar 1991
